As our Used Car Sales Manager, you will be a key strategic partner responsible for the entire used vehicle operation. This is an exciting opportunity to leverage your expertise in inventory management, sales strategy, and team development to drive significant growth and contribute to the overall success of our dealership.

Responsibilities:

  • Strategic Sales Leadership:Develop, implement, and continually refine aggressive sales strategies and tactics to achieve and exceed sales volume, gross profit, and customer satisfaction targets for the used vehicle department.
  • Inventory Optimization:Proactively manage all aspects of used vehicle inventory, including appraisal, acquisition (trade-ins, auctions, wholesale), reconditioning, merchandising, and pricing to ensure optimal stock levels and maximum profitability.
  • Team Development & Performance:Recruit, hire, train, mentor, and motivate a high-performing used car sales team. Set clear performance expectations, provide ongoing coaching, conduct regular performance reviews, and foster a positive and productive sales culture.
  • Financial Oversight:Prepare and manage the annual operating budget for the used vehicle department, closely monitoring sales performance, analyzing financial reports, and controlling expenses to ensure maximum profitability.
  • Guest Experience Excellence:Champion a Guest-centric approach, ensuring every guest receives an exceptional and transparent buying experience. Promptly address and resolve any customer concerns to maintain high customer satisfaction ratings.
  • Market Analysis:Stay abreast of local and national market trends, competitive landscapes, auction activity, and vehicle valuations to make informed purchasing and pricing decisions.
  • Compliance & Best Practices:Ensure strict adherence to all federal, state, and local regulations governing used vehicle sales, as well as dealership policies and procedures.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ration:Collaborate effectively with other dealership departments, including New Car Sales, Finance & Insurance (F&I), Service, and Marketing, to ensure seamless operations and maximize overall dealership success.
  • Reporting & Analytics:Generate and present comprehensive sales reports to senior management, providing actionable insights and recommendations for continuous improvement.

Qualifications:

  • Minimum of 5+ years of progressive experience in automotive sales, with at least 3 years in a management or leadership role within a used vehicle department.
  • Demonstrated success in achieving and exceeding sales and profitability targets in a high-volume used car environment.
  • Proven leadership and team-building skills with the ability to inspire, motivate, and develop a sales force.
  • Strong analytical and problem-solving abilities, with proficiency in sales data analysis and market trend interpretation.
  • Exceptional communication, interpersonal, and negotiation skills.
  • In-depth knowledge of used vehicle appraisal, reconditioning processes, and inventory management best practices.
  • Familiarity with dealership management systems (DMS) and customer relationship management (CRM) software.
  • A strong work ethic, a results-driven mindset, and the ability to thrive in a fast-paced environment.
  • Valid driver's license and a clean driving record.
